Jessica's experience at 6 weeks after Keyhole/Minimally Invasive Bunion Surgery with Mr David Gordon

by Mr David Gordon | 5 years ago

Jessica talks about why she sought surgery for her bunion, as she couldn't wear fashionable shoes due to pain. This was her first operation and was naturally nervous and is now 6 weeks after surgery.
